Title: Mid-level Civil/Environmental Design Engineer Location: Seattle, WA Job Type: Regular Full-time What's the Opportunity? Anchor QEA is seeking a full-time, mid-level civil/environmental design engineer for our Seattle, WA office. We are interested in a candidate that has the capacity to grow, is a quick learner, is detail-orientated, is a committed team player, and possesses strong written and verbal communication skills. This position will support environmental engineering projects involving upland and in-water field investigations, feasibility studies, remedy design, source control evaluations, water quality assessments, and construction management. Typical project locations will be based in the Pacific Northwest, but assignments may also include work on projects nationwide. Successful candidates will have an opportunity to work on a variety of tasks of differing complexities, both independently and in team environments, learn directly from leaders in the industry, and provide mentoring to our junior staff. Responsibilities: Performing engineering analyses/evaluations for a range of multi-disciplinary projects including upland and sediment remediation, waterfront development, restoration, and source control projects Preparing design documents and supporting deliverables, including engineering calculations, cost estimates, design drawings, and specifications Technical writing to support the preparation of sampling and analysis plans, remedial investigation and feasibility study reports, and design documents, including design drawings and technical specifications Field assignments including oversight for or conducting environmental sampling (soil, sediment, groundwater, and water quality) and oversight and construction inspection support during remedial action project implementation (position may require travel for 30-50%, depending on project needs) Qualitative and quantitative analysis of environmental and engineering data Mentoring and training of junior staff on engineering principles and design, depending on existing experience and level Project and task management, including team assignments and coordination, client interaction, and production of deliverables What Are We Looking For? Ideal candidates will have the following: BS or MS degree in relevant field (e.g., Civil or Environmental Engineering) 4+ years of relevant work experience Experience with in-water and upland remediation sites, including the planning and implementation of sampling, data analysis, feasibility studies, and remedial design. Preference will be given to candidates who have experience in contaminated sediments, including capping and dredging remediation projects. Experience with CERCLA, RCRA and MTCA regulations and application to various stages of a remediation project a plus Proficiency in MS Office (MS Project a plus) AutoCAD Civil 3D and ArcGIS experience a plus Critical thinking and strong problem-solving skills Strong written and verbal communication skills Professional Engineering (PE) licensure or plan to obtain in near future 40-hour HAZWOPER certification (preferred; will be provided by Anchor QEA upon hire if not currently certified) Ability to travel for field and/or construction projects (may be up to 30-50%, depending on project needs) What Can You Expect?
